Output 1814582d5026ef4427faed6e7b03bfb3dc143af2f59b0afac59c766467446760:28

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f9b04285222a7a635733a267939cf3f38e059dd OP_EQUAL
address
MLzUZaYTbu6pragmCpVbme5vGdgtvg667N
transaction
1814582d5026ef4427faed6e7b03bfb3dc143af2f59b0afac59c766467446760
spent
true